It is recommended to backup any necessary data before proceeding with these steps. Library.dll is either not designed to run on Windows or it contains an error. DLL files can be ‘installed’ by placing them in the directory where an application is set to look for a certain DLL file.

  • Loading a hive means opening the offline registry file from the Windows OS drive, which will then become visible in the offline registry editor.
  • Even my game launchers were all protected with 2FA.
  • A DLL file includes a combination of multiple files.
  • The keys and values have inscrutable names, and you may unintentionally change a design element or startup function.
  • Open the Command Prompt by typing cmd into the desktop search field and selecting Run as administrator.

And each application can use the functionality included in this DLL to call an Open dialog box. This facilitates code reuse and efficient memory usage.

Method 1: Run the System File Checker

And be sure to check out our guides to cloning your hard drive, wiping an old drive clean, or formatting a hard drive. You can also install a clean Windows version from your bootable Windows media by following the steps above and selecting Install Now during step 3. We recommend backing up your data before installing a fresh Windows version. Generally, CHKDSK is run via Command Prompt in Windows 10 . Using unique commands like chkdsk /f or chkdsk /r, you can scan your Windows file system — NTFS on Windows XP or later — to pinpoint data errors on your drive and fix them. In this detailed guide, you learned how to fix a hard drive that’s stuck scanning and repairing. This scanning and repairing can take several hours, or even cost you a whole workday .

How to upgrade to Windows 10

Sometimes it helps if you have checked your PC’s telemetry using the Diagnostic Data Viewer app available in the Windows Store. Alternatively, look at the Problem Reports page in the Security and Maintenance section of the old Control Panel, or the Event Viewer riched32.dll missing windows 10. However, you have failed to install either of the two latest milestone releases, 1809 and 1903. You therefore have an up-to-date version of an out-of-date version of Windows 10.

Downloaded DLLs May Be Outdated

Links to required DLL files are usually created during programming. If the links are static, DLL files are available and used as the program runs. If the links are dynamic, DLL files are used only as needed. For example, you can invoke the DLL from a console application.